1. HDMI port
Connect to a TV, external display or another HDMI-in enabled device. Provides video and audio output.
2. Mini DisplayPort
Connect to a TV or another DisplayPort-in enabled device. Mini DisplayPort provides video and audio output.
3. Thunderbolt 3 (USB Type-C) port with Power Delivery
Supports USB 3.2 Gen 2, DisplayPort 1.4, Thunderbolt 3 and also enables you to connect to an external display using a display
adapter. Provides data transfer rates up to 10 Gbps for USB 3.2 Gen 2 and up to 40 Gbps for Thunderbolt 3. Supports Power
Delivery that enables two-way power supply between devices. Provides up to 5 V power output that enables faster charging.
NOTE: A USB Type-C to DisplayPort adapter (sold separately) is required to connect a DisplayPort device.
4. External graphics port
Connect an Alienware Graphics Amplifier to enhance the graphics performance.
5. Power-adapter port
Connect a power adapter to provide power to your computer and charge the battery.
